### Step 3: Migrate Snapshot Tests

The Wrenfield component library now uses the Glimmerdiff snapshot runner instead of the in-house harness. Delete the old `__snaps__` directories; stale snapshots will fail CI with a checksum error rather than a diff. Regenerate snapshots in a clean working tree so timestamps don't leak into output. Future maintainers should keep the runner pinned to a minor version. The runner reads the following configuration values.

config for bahop-baduf:
[kasion]
team = lamath
access_code = ac_d807e5
host = kasion.paliqcloud.corp
port = 4000
owner = julix.tamvan
peer = frair.qorvelsoft.local

### Capacity note: Lanternway tile prefetcher

The prefetcher warms map tiles around a user's viewport. If support sees slow pans, the usual cause is the ring radius exceeding cache budget, which evicts hot tiles. Memory scales roughly with radius squared, so change it cautiously. Current production settings are listed below.

constants for yaduf-fahag:
BUDGETS = {
    "kelix": 528,
    "briwyn": 734,
}

Subject: Memtrace cut-over complete

Team,

Cut-over to Memtrace v2 for GPU memory profiling finished last night. Old v1 agents are disabled; any tickets referencing v1 dashboards should be closed as resolved-by-migration. Sampling overhead is now under 2% and allocation traces include kernel names. Known gap: profiles older than 30 days were not migrated. Point customers at the v2 docs for setup questions. For reference when troubleshooting, the agent now runs with the following configuration.

settings of bagaf-bawip:
[aldax]
port = 5000
region = south-4
host = aldax.brasklabs.corp
team = brivan
timeout_ms = 2000
retries = 2